The National Monuments Service's description

Situated in pasture on E facing slope overlooking mountain valley in upland region, higher ground to W of enclosure. A roughly rectangular-shaped area (int. dims. 19m E-W; 20m N-S) enclosed by an earthen bank (Top Wth 1m; base Wth 2m; int. H 0.1m; ext. H 0.3m) with slight traces of an outer fosse, no entrance feature visible. Quarry in NE quadrant of enclosure. Possible linear field boundaries intersect enclosure along its S side. Possible summer grazing enclosure or booley site for upland grazing during the summer months.

Compiled by: Caimin O'Brien.
